HB 1330·NH·house

allowing all registered voters to vote in state and presidential primaries regardless of declared party affiliation.

FailedFiled Dec 1, 2025
Sponsor: Matt Coker (R)
Latest Action

Inexpedient to Legislate: MA VV 03/11/2026 HJ 7 P. 23

Mar 11, 2026

Summary

The bill proposes that all registered voters be allowed to vote in both state and presidential primary elections without regard to the party they are registered with. It would affect every voter in New Hampshire and could change how parties select their nominees. The measure was rejected as “Inexpedient to Legislate” and did not advance.
